The Simon Business School Medical Management program is designed to fit the schedules of busy working professionals. During the first academic year (August through July), the in-class time commitment is one night per week and one weekend per month. During a typical term, students enroll in one course for one night per week for seven weeks. In that same term, the student also takes a second course two weekends (Friday afternoon and evening, plus all day Saturday). This first academic year is followed by the team project, which spans about half of a year.
